Form 4: Perrigo Executive Reports Stock Transactions
Statement of Changes in Beneficial Ownership
Patrick Lockwood-Taylor, former CEO and director of Perrigo Company plc, reported transactions involving ordinary shares and restricted stock units.
Summary
- Patrick Lockwood-Taylor, identified as a former CEO and director, has reported transactions related to Perrigo Company plc ordinary shares.
- On June 5, 2026, 25,230 ordinary shares were acquired at a price of $10.83 per share.
- Additionally, 12,906 ordinary shares were disposed of at the same price of $10.83 per share.
- Following these transactions, Lockwood-Taylor beneficially owns 123,170 ordinary shares.
- The filing also details transactions involving Restricted Stock Units (RSUs).
- 25,230 RSUs were acquired on June 5, 2026.
- These RSUs represent a contingent right to receive one Perrigo Company plc ordinary share each.
- The RSUs vest in three equal annual installments starting June 6, 2026.
- Lockwood-Taylor holds 50,458 RSUs directly.
